Strawberry Crunch Cheesecake Bites

Strawberry Crunch Cheesecake Bites are a delightful, no-bake dessert that combines creamy cheesecake filling, a sweet strawberry crunch topping, and a graham cracker crust into bite-sized perfection. Perfect for parties, potlucks, or an indulgent snack, these treats are sure to impress!

Ingredients

(Tip: Youโ€™ll find the full list of ingredients and measurements in the recipe card below.)

  • Cream cheese
  • Powdered sugar
  • Vanilla extract
  • Heavy whipping cream
  • Graham cracker crumbs
  • Butter
  • Freeze-dried strawberries
  • Vanilla sandwich cookies

Directions

  1. Prepare the crust: Combine graham cracker crumbs and melted butter. Press the mixture into a lined mini muffin tin or small silicone molds to form the base. Refrigerate to set.
  2. Make the cheesecake filling: Beat cream cheese, powdered sugar, and vanilla extract until smooth. In a separate bowl, whip the heavy cream to stiff peaks, then fold it into the cream cheese mixture.
  3. Assemble the bites: Pipe or spoon the cheesecake filling onto the prepared crusts. Smooth the tops if needed.
  4. Create the crunch topping: Blend freeze-dried strawberries and vanilla sandwich cookies into crumbs. Sprinkle the mixture generously over the cheesecake bites.
  5. Chill: Refrigerate the bites for at least 2 hours or until set.
  6. Serve: Carefully remove the bites from the molds and serve chilled.

Variations

  • Flavor swaps: Use different freeze-dried fruits such as raspberries, blueberries, or mango for unique flavors.
  • Chocolate twist: Add a drizzle of melted chocolate over the bites before chilling.
  • Cookie crusts: Substitute graham crackers with Oreo crumbs or digestive biscuits.
  • Tropical version: Incorporate coconut flakes into the crunch topping for a tropical twist.

Storage/Reheating

  • Storage: Store the bites in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 5 days.
  • Freezing: Place the bites on a tray in the freezer until solid, then transfer them to a freezer-safe container. Freeze for up to 1 month. Thaw in the refrigerator before serving.
  • Reheating: These are best enjoyed cold, so reheating isnโ€™t necessary.

FAQs

1. Can I make these ahead of time?

Yes! These bites can be made a day in advance and stored in the refrigerator until ready to serve.

2. Can I use fresh strawberries instead of freeze-dried ones?

Fresh strawberries can add moisture, which might affect the crunch. Stick with freeze-dried for the topping.

3. What can I use if I donโ€™t have a mini muffin tin?

Small silicone molds or even ice cube trays can work as substitutes.

4. Can I use whipped topping instead of heavy cream?

Yes, you can use whipped topping for convenience, though the texture may differ slightly.

5. Are these gluten-free?

They can be made gluten-free by using gluten-free graham crackers and sandwich cookies.

6. How long do they take to set?

The bites need at least 2 hours in the refrigerator to set properly.

7. Can I make these dairy-free?

Yes! Use dairy-free cream cheese and whipped topping for a dairy-free version.

8. What other toppings can I use?

Crushed nuts, chocolate chips, or caramel drizzle work well as alternative toppings.

9. Can I double the recipe?

Absolutely! Simply double the ingredients and use a larger mold or multiple trays.

10. Do I need a food processor for the crunch topping?

While a food processor makes it easier, you can also crush the cookies and freeze-dried strawberries in a zip-top bag using a rolling pin.

Description

Strawberry Crunch Cheesecake Bites are delightful mini desserts that combine creamy cheesecake with a sweet strawberry crunch topping. Hereโ€™s how you can make them at home:


Ingredients

Units Scale

For the Crust:

  • 1 1/2 cups crushed graham crackers or golden Oreos
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ter, melted

For the Cheesecake Filling:

  • 16 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1/2 cup sour cream
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1/2 cup strawberry puree or strawberry jam

For the Strawberry Crunch Topping:

  • 1 cup crushed golden Oreos or vanilla wafer cookies
  • 1/2 cup freeze-dried strawberries, crushed
  • 3 tbsp melted butter

Optional for Dipping:

  • 1 1/2 cups white chocolate or candy melts, melted

Instructions

  1. Prepare the Crust:
    • Preheat your oven to 325ยฐF (163ยฐC).
    • Line a mini muffin tin or an 8ร—8-inch pan with parchment paper.
    • In a medium bowl, mix the crushed graham crackers or golden Oreos with the melted butter until well combined.
    • Press the mixture firmly into the bottom of the prepared pan or muffin cups to form the crust. Set aside.
  2. Prepare the Cheesecake Filling:
    • In a large bowl, beat the softened cream cheese and granulated sugar until smooth and creamy.
    • Add the e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ition.
    • Stir in the sour cream, vanilla extract, and strawberry puree or jam until fully combined.
  3. Bake the Cheesecake:
    • Pour the cheesecake mixture over the prepared crust, filling each mini muffin cup about ยพ full, or spreading evenly if using a larger pan.
    • Bake for 20-25 minutes for mini bites, or 35-40 minutes for a larger pan, until the center is set but still slightly jiggly.
    • Allow the cheesecake to cool to room temperature, then refrigerate for at least 4 hours or overnight.
  4. Prepare the Strawberry Crunch Topping:
    • In a small bowl, combine the crushed golden Oreos or vanilla wafer cookies, crushed freeze-dried strawberries, and melted butter. Mix until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s.
  5. Assemble the Cheesecake Bites:
    • Once the cheesecake is chilled, remove from the pan and cut into bite-sized squares if using a larger pan, or remove individual bites from the mini muffin tin.
    • Roll or sprinkle the strawberry crunch topping over each cheesecake bite, pressing lightly to adhere.
  6. Optional โ€“ Dip in White Chocolate:
    • Melt the white chocolate or candy melts in a microwave-safe bowl, stirring until smooth.
    • Dip each cheesecake bite into the melted chocolate, allowing excess to drip off, and place on a parchment-lined baking sheet.
    • Refrigerate for 15-20 minutes to set the chocolate.

Notes

  • Ensure the cream cheese is at room temperature before mixing to achieve a smooth filling.
  • For a gluten-free version, use gluten-free cookies for the crust and topping.
  • Store the cheesecake bites in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 5 days.
